The COVID-19 pandemic demonstrated that Canada needs nurses, and followed through by creating pathways for nurses around the world to secure permanent resident status. There is a real shortage of nurses, creating opportunities, not promises.
Canada operates through a points system. Your education, experience, language, and age are important. Most nurses will qualify under Express Entry by applying through the Federal Skilled Worker Program.
US nursing regulation states that there must be a screening program in place before a visa application can be made. This adds months to your timeline.
